How they compare

Spain currently reports 1.81 million US dollar per square kilometre against 1.69 million US dollar per square kilometre in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 116,710 US dollar per square kilometre.

That makes Spain's figure about 1.1 times Saint Kitts and Nevis's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 11 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.

Spain ranks 32nd and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 33rd of 169 countries.

Saint Kitts and Nevis has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
